50% of everyone ever named Jazzmin was born in this single decade.
161 babies were named Jazzmin in 1994 - its busiest year on record.
Jazzmin's usage pattern, beyond the headline number
Divide Jazzmin's SSA record in two at 2001 and the more recent half accounts for 34% of all births, the earlier half the remaining 66%, consistent with a name more common in the past than in recent years. Its calmest year was 1982, with only 5 births recorded -- set against the 1994 peak of 161, that's the full swing in one name's fortunes.

Jazzmin by state
Where Jazzmin concentrates geographically, total births since 1980
| Rank | State | Visual share | Births | Share of total |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| #1 | California | | 388 | 17.1% |
| #2 | Texas | | 185 | 8.1% |
| #3 | New York | | 88 | 3.9% |
| #4 | Michigan | | 55 | 2.4% |
| #5 | Florida | | 49 | 2.2% |
| #6 | Ohio | | 46 | 2.0% |
| #7 | Georgia | | 26 | 1.1% |
| #8 | Illinois | | 22 | 1.0% |
388 of 2,275 births nationwide. Compared to a flat distribution across 17 reporting states.
